Is too much artificial protein bad for you? Unpacking the risks

3 min read

While protein is essential for life, with a recommended daily intake of 0.8 grams per kilogram of body weight for the average adult, excessive consumption, particularly from artificial supplements, can lead to potential health complications. The convenience and marketing of products like whey protein powders often overshadow the importance of balanced nutrition and the potential downsides of over-reliance.

The Rise of Protein Supplements

The fitness and wellness industry has significantly popularized protein supplements as a convenient way to support muscle growth, recovery, and weight management. Products like protein powders are widely used, which has led to increased consumption of artificial protein sources and concerns about their long-term health effects. Unlike protein from whole foods, artificial proteins are highly processed and may contain additives that can be risky in large amounts.

Natural vs. Artificial: What’s the Difference?

Natural proteins come from whole foods like meat, fish, eggs, dairy, legumes, and nuts, offering a complete range of nutrients including fiber and vitamins. Artificial proteins, on the other hand, are processed concentrates or isolates such as whey or soy protein powder. While they offer rapid absorption and convenience, they may lack the comprehensive nutrient profile of whole foods.

The Potential Dangers of Excessive Artificial Protein

Overconsuming protein from supplements can strain the body's systems and cause various health issues, often due to the cumulative stress and additives in these products.

Digestive Discomfort

Digestive problems like bloating, gas, cramps, and irregular bowel movements are common with protein supplements. This can be due to lactose content in dairy-based powders, artificial sweeteners that cause bloating, or simply overwhelming the digestive system with a large, concentrated dose.

Overburdened Kidneys

While moderate high protein intake is generally safe for healthy kidneys, excessive long-term consumption is a concern, especially for those with existing kidney issues. The kidneys work harder to filter waste from protein metabolism, and excessive protein forces them into hyperfiltration, increasing potential damage over time. Individuals with chronic kidney disease need to carefully manage protein intake.

Nutrient Displacement and Imbalance

Replacing balanced meals with protein supplements can lead to a diet lacking essential vitamins, minerals, and fiber found in whole foods. This can result in constipation due to lack of fiber and long-term micronutrient deficiencies.

Additives and Contaminants

Dietary supplements are not as strictly regulated as food, increasing the risk of contamination with heavy metals like lead or unlisted additives. Choosing products with third-party certifications helps ensure quality and safety.

Liver Strain

The liver processes protein byproducts, and excessive consumption, especially without sufficient exercise, can strain it. This could potentially lead to elevated liver enzymes or non-alcoholic fatty liver disease (NAFLD). The risk is higher for those with pre-existing liver conditions.

How Much Protein is Actually Too Much?

Excessive protein intake varies per person based on age, health, and activity level. The sedentary adult RDA is 0.8 g/kg of body weight, increasing for athletes and older adults. Consuming over 2 g/kg of body weight long-term is generally considered excessive and may lead to risks. For a 150 lbs person (approx. 68 kg), this is over 136 grams daily.

Supplementing Smartly: A Food-First Approach

Most individuals can get enough protein from a balanced diet of whole foods. Supplements should complement, not replace, meals. If you use supplements, prioritize whole foods, choose high-quality products with minimal ingredients and third-party certifications, monitor your total protein intake, and stay well-hydrated to help kidneys process waste.
